Ex Vivo Simultaneous H<sub>2</sub><sup>15</sup>O Positron Emission Tomography and Magnetic Resonance Imaging of Porcine Kidneys—A Feasibility Study
Abstrak
The aim was to establish combined H<sub>2</sub><sup>15</sup>O PET/MRI during ex vivo normothermic machine perfusion (NMP) of isolated porcine kidneys. We examined whether changes in renal arterial blood flow (RABF) are accompanied by changes of a similar magnitude in renal blood perfusion (RBP) as well as the relation between RBP and renal parenchymal oxygenation (RPO). Methods: Pig kidneys (n = 7) were connected to a NMP circuit. PET/MRI was performed at two different pump flow levels: a blood-oxygenation-level-dependent (BOLD) MRI sequence performed simultaneously with a H<sub>2</sub><sup>15</sup>O PET sequence for determination of RBP. Results: RBP was measured using H<sub>2</sub><sup>15</sup>O PET in all kidneys (flow 1: 0.42–0.76 mL/min/g, flow 2: 0.7–1.6 mL/min/g). We found a linear correlation between changes in delivered blood flow from the perfusion pump and changes in the measured RBP using PET imaging (r<sup>2</sup> = 0.87). Conclusion: Our study demonstrated the feasibility of combined H<sub>2</sub><sup>15</sup>O PET/MRI during NMP of isolated porcine kidneys with tissue oxygenation being stable over time. The introduction of H215O PET/MRI in nephrological research could be highly relevant for future pre-transplant kidney evaluation and as a tool for studying renal physiology in healthy and diseased kidneys.
